Ive taken a video so hopefully someone can tell me if my new ball joints are fooked or not?

Basicly they are brand new and was really stiff..But after taking the hubs to the welders to get them adapted to fit my calipers they came back like what you can see if the video. There is resistance when moving them but nothing like they was when they was originally fitted. Imn guessing the heat of the welding has loosened them up.

 

What do you think?

would say thats normal as the Heat would of melted the grease a little

long as there no side to side , in out movement alls ok

dan i fitted a brand new one today, they move the same as yours, once the hicas or lock out bar is attached, with the wheel on, try moving the wheel.

once bolted up try a crowbar very caerfully behind to see if you get any movement in and out, they should be fine though

Looks fine, just check for up an down play or harder to move in certain spots. From the movements you were doing look fine though.
